By Fox News. NSA leaker Edward Snowden broke his weeklong silence on Monday, defending his “right to seek asylum” while separately claiming he remains “free and able” to publish sensitive information on U.S. surveillance.

The statements came as Wikileaks revealed that Snowden had made requests for asylum or asylum assistance to 19 additional countries around the world, following earlier requests made to the countries of Ecuador and Iceland.

In a statement issued on the WikiLeaks website, Snowden attacked the Obama administration, saying, “On Thursday, President Obama declared before the world that he would not permit any diplomatic ‘wheeling and dealing’ over my case. Yet now it is being reported that after promising not to do so, the President ordered his Vice President to pressure the leaders of nations from which I have requested protection to deny my asylum petitions.

Statement from Edward Snowden in Moscow

Monday July 1, 21:40 UTC

One week ago I left Hong Kong after it became clear that my freedom and safety were under threat for revealing the truth. My continued liberty has been owed to the efforts of friends new and old, family, and others who I have never met and probably never will. I trusted them with my life and they returned that trust with a faith in me for which I will always be thankful.

On Thursday, President Obama declared before the world that he would not permit any diplomatic “wheeling and dealing” over my case. Yet now it is being reported that after promising not to do so, the President ordered his Vice President to pressure the leaders of nations from which I have requested protection to deny my asylum petitions.

This kind of deception from a world leader is not justice, and neither is the extralegal penalty of exile. These are the old, bad tools of political aggression. Their purpose is to frighten, not me, but those who would come after me.

For decades the United States of America has been one of the strongest defenders of the human right to seek asylum. Sadly, this right, laid out and voted for by the U.S. in Article 14 of the Universal Declaration of Human Rights, is now being rejected by the current government of my country. The Obama administration has now adopted the strategy of using citizenship as a weapon. Although I am convicted of nothing, it has unilaterally revoked my passport, leaving me a stateless person. Without any judicial order, the administration now seeks to stop me exercising a basic right. A right that belongs to everybody. The right to seek asylum.

In the end the Obama administration is not afraid of whistleblowers like me, Bradley Manning or Thomas Drake. We are stateless, imprisoned, or powerless. No, the Obama administration is afraid of you. It is afraid of an informed, angry public demanding the constitutional government it was promised — and it should be.

I am unbowed in my convictions and impressed at the efforts taken by so many.

Edward Joseph Snowden

Monday 1st July 2013

Hong Kong authorities reported that they let Snowden go to Russia because our Justice Department didn’t respond to their requests for more information on why Snowden should be arrested. The Russians are denying that Snowden is really in Russia (being kept in a transit zone at an airport) so they can’t do anything about him either. And Correa is also saying that Ecuador will decide what to do with Snowden if he gets there (or to one of their embassies).

With violence and chaos surrounding Israel, policy experts within the Jewish state say the Obama administration is sending mixed – and highly confusing – signals as to where it stands.

The U.S. policies regarding Egypt, Syria, Turkey and even Qatar, where talks are slated with the Taliban, has left some observers in Israel, America’s staunchest ally in the region, wondering if the alliance still holds. In Egypt, the Obama administration was quick to support protesters in 2011, when they rose up against President Hosni Mubarak. But with fresh demonstrations aimed at President Morsi’s regime, there is no sign of the U.S. calling for the removal of the Muslim Brotherhood government despite its violent crackdown and widespread persecution of Egypt’s Christian community.

“In Egypt, the fanatics of the Muslim Brotherhood are attempting to control every aspect of Egyptian society,” said Gerald Steinberg, professor of political science at Israel’s Bar Ilan University. “You would think the Obama administration would sympathize with liberals and with democrats, with people who oppose the Muslim Brotherhood, but they are paralyzed there, too. They have shown no sign of dealing with the fact that we have replaced one dictatorship with another dictatorship.”

To the north, where more than 100,000 Syrians have died in a bloody, two-year civil war, the U.S. is planning to arm rebels, who include anti-Israel jihadists. The plan goes against previous stated policies, and threatens to put U.S. arms in the hands of Israel’s enemies, said Steinberg.

If you think the federal student-loan program looks like a bad deal for taxpayers, imagine how it would look with honest accounting. And now you don’t need to imagine thanks to a new report that’s receiving far too little attention. Turns out that the official “savings” for taxpayers of $184 billion over the next decade really add up to $95 billion in losses.

Here’s the scam: Lawmakers peddle what is a massive subsidy for universities while claiming that student loans generate a windfall for the taxpayer. This phony windfall is conjured by creative accounting that politicians mandated via the Federal Credit Reform Act of 1990. Specifically, the law requires a deliberate under-counting of the cost of defaults.

This is partly how a Democratic Congress and President Obama managed to enact ObamaCare in 2010 while claiming that their big entitlement expansion would reduce costs. The health plan was paired with legislation that made the U.S. Department of Education the originator of roughly 90% of all student loans, which in turn generated billions in imaginary budget “savings.”

To its credit, the Congressional Budget Office has noted on various occasions that while the law forces it to use this Beltway math, CBO knows it’s not accurate under fair-value accounting. And in a new report on the costs of student loans made in the decade ending in 2023, CBO quantifies the size of this discrepancy at $279 billion. CBO adds with its typically wry understatement that Washington’s mandated accounting method “does not consider some costs borne by the government.”

The US spying scandal deepened today as Secretary of State John Kerry said it is ‘not unusual’ for governments to bug the offices of their allies sparking fierce retorts from France and Germany.

The extraordinary statement has angered leaders across the world after leaked documents revealed America spied on 38 foreign missions and embassies including the European Union’s Washington nerve centre.

As outrage grew across the EU over the damaging revelations, German Chancellor Angela Merkel was first to lash out, declaring that ‘bugging friends is unacceptable’ before French premier Francois Hollande demanded its ‘immediate halt’.

Speaking to a press conference today, Kerry said: ‘I will say that every country in the world that is engaged in international affairs and national security undertakes lots of activities to protect its national security and all kinds of information contributes to that. All I know is that is not unusual for lots of nations.’

But the remarks did not wash with Francois Hallande who demanded an immediate explanation, adding: ‘We cannot accept this kind of behavior.

Russian President Vladimir Putin has signed into law a bill punishing people for homosexual “propaganda”, an official publication showed Sunday, in a move critics fear will fuel hate crimes.

In another controversial step, Putin also signed a bill imposing jail terms and fines on those who offend religious believers, seen as a response to last year’s anti-Putin stunt by the punk band Pussy Riot in a Moscow cathedral.

Rights activists and Western governments have criticised both bills as part of an unprecedented crackdown on dissenting voices after Putin returned to the Kremlin last year.

The anti-propaganda law introduces fines of up to 5,000 rubles ($156) for citizens who disseminate information aimed at minors “directed at forming nontraditional sexual setup” or which may cause a “distorted understanding” that gay and heterosexual relations are “socially equivalent”, the official publication of the bill showed.

It’s a sunny day for ex-“Sesame Street” puppeteer Kevin Clash after a judge tossed three suits filed by young men who claim they suffered psychological damage from having sex him when they were underage.

In a ruling filed this morning, Manhattan federal Judge John Koeltl said that the men, all in their 20s, waited too long to sue the longtime voice of “Elmo” under a statute of limitations that requires legal action within “six years after the cause of action accrues, or three years after the plaintiff turns 21, which ever is longer.”

All three suits — which Koeltl noted contain “nearly identical” language — were filed between eight and 16 years after the men say they had sex with Clash while in their teens.

Clash resigned in disgrace after the first suit was filed last year, but the scandal didn’t stop him from winning three Daytime Emmy Awards last month, including outstanding performer in a children’s series.

Plaintiffs’ lawyer Jeff Herman vowed to appeal, calling the statute of limitations “an arbitrary timeline that silences victims.”

A couple of days ago, I decided to go fishing at Rocky Lake. I loaded up the float tube and had my wife drop me off at the local public access point, which happens to be a state park. I unloaded the float tube, told my wife I would call he for a ride home, and proceeded down to the lake.

A few yards into the park I was interrupted by a state park employee named Holly. She informed me I “still had to pay.” I informed her I had a constitutional right to access navigable water from the public domain and one does not pay to exercise ones rights. The discussion ensued.

Holly’s main point was the park belongs to the State of Alaska and she was charging the public for access to state property although she did mention that state and federal agencies are exempted from paying these fees.

My point was the park is public domain, it belongs to the people and while it is appropriate to charge for services rendered, citizens have a right enumerated by our state constitution to access the park. Since I was not utilizing any service, no fee could be charged.

In an attempt to give my point credibility , I informed Holly that the understanding of the issue I have, is from information I have reviewed while serving on the state Citizens Advisory Commission on Federal Area’s.

Holly while still disagreeing, took my name and phone number and said a park ranger will get back to me. She decided to allow me to continue to the lake. She ended our conversation with a sarcastic “have a nice day” knowing that she disturbed what would have otherwise been for me a pleasant time on the lake.

As I was out one the lake I began thinking about how she had turned away local kids away from the camp ground for not paying and how such a thing would have affected my childhood in Alaska.

I simply could not let the situation stand.

Returning home I proceed to research my position to ensure I did not overlook something . I did Not.

Article 8 of Alaska’s constitution has clearly established the citizen’s right to access public resources. Sections 2,3 ,6,14 and 15 all affirm this right. In fact section 14 explicitly states “Free access to the navigable or public waters of the State, as defined by the legislature, shall not be denied any citizen of the United States or resident of the State,” It does mention regulation for other purposes not applicable here since the the point of a park IS public access.

I looked at statute as well and found these applicable statutes:

AS 41.21.026 (12) (b) – “The department may not charge or collect a fee for an ordinary use of a park unit or the use of a rest room in a park unit.”

and a lawful concessionaire

AS 41.21.027 (6) – “recognizes and accommodates, at no cost, ordinary uses in a park unit…”

With this information in hand I trotted down to my State Representative, Mark Neuman’s office to register a complaint. Representative Neuman was attentive and effective. Within minutes had an answer to the specific question from the State Park supervisor she sent an email stating,

“In response to your request for information regarding fees charged at the Rocky Lake State Recreation Site, the following fees apply:

Daily use of designated parking areas with access to rest rooms – $5 per vehicle per day; Overnight camping – $15 per site per night There is no fee for use of the site that does not include any of the above.”

While it was nice to see the state park supervisor confirm what the constitution and statute enumerate, I still cannot help but think this same scenario of shaking down the public to access their public land plays out in camp grounds and parks across Alaska.

The right of the people to access resources in the public domain is as essential to our liberty as any other right. We must ensure our children and our state employees understand this right.

I hope you share with others this knowledge, that our lands belong to us and managers of that land are trustees, not exclusive owners of the resource.
